The Department of Sociology and Anthropology is inviting applications for a two-year Visiting Assistant Professor of Sociology to begin as early as Spring 2022 or as late as Fall 2022. We seek a colleague who is well-versed in quantitative methods, has an exciting research agenda, and is dedicated to teaching undergraduate students in a liberal arts context, particularly with respect to speaking across fields and using innovative techniques in teaching quantitative methodologies. Areas of specialization are open but might include public health, migration and mobilities, and/or urbanization.
Faculty members are expected to teach 4 courses a year, including the advising of several year-long thesis projects. The person who occupies this position should expect to teach at least one or two methodology courses each year.
